You'll want to probably go to BC, I'm in the early stages of finding a outfitter but going to BC. I'm happy with not a record book cheap so that's why I've chosen BC (South East BC.) But I'm also only about 5 hour drive from most outfitters.

Depending on area and trophy size of animal your typical starting price is about 12k, if you spend around 18k and up your hunting more northern BC or the Yukon, but much better trophy quality goats.

I'm very lucky to have shot my goat in Montana back in 1978 when it only cost me a $25 tag and a tank of gas for my Pickup. I've unsuccessfully applied for another tag here every year since then (45 years!).

Canada and Alaska require nonresidents to have a guide for goat hunts. Goat hunt prices that I've seen usually start at $12-14K.

Apply for the draw in the lower 48 for a chance. Moose, sheep and goat tags are difficult to draw. But, someone has to draw them.
Your best bet is to look into an ALASKA boat hunt trip for a good hunt. YES, it can be expensive. But, I have it on good information that “ There are no ATM machines in hell”.
If you desire a mountain goat hunt and decide to go for it make sure you are in your best condition. Most goat hunts are mountain climbing with a pack and a rifle on your back. Good luck! MTG
